Progressive Insurance has shot up the rankings to number one in Q2, which means they are going to continually grow as time goes on. They are seeing results and this is why they are putting more and more money into these campaigns.

Anyway, it might surprise you to know that the top advertisers in the PC Internet category do not spend as much in mobile advertising. Such is the case of American Express. While it is the top single advertiser on regular Internet, it's at number 30 in mobile advertising spending. And there are many other big companies that are showing that kind of gap in regular Internet versus mobile Internet advertising. All that is expected to change, however, as more people turn to their smart phones instead of logging on to their computer in order to use the Internet.
